BOSTON (AP) — A man at the center of Ireland's greatest banking scandal has been arrested in Massachusetts and faces potential extradition to his homeland.

The U.S. Marshals Service and the U.S. attorney's office said federal agents arrested former Anglo Irish Bank chief executive David Drumm on Saturday on an extradition warrant.

TEHRAN, Iran (AP) — Iran's parliament voted on Tuesday to support implementing the nuclear deal it struck with world powers, sending the measure to a council of senior clerics who will review the accord before its final approval.

The 12-member Guardian Council could send the bill, which allows Iran to back out of the nuclear pact if sanctions are imposed or not lifted, back to parliament to reconsider.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who has final say on key policies, has said it is up to the 290-seat parliament to approve or reject the deal.
